Day 4 Singapore: Jurong Bird Park

We’ve been to different zoos but this was the first time that we’re going to visit a bird park. Jurong Bird Park is a place where you can see 5000 birds across 400 species in the world. You can see them flying, swimming, and roaming freely in their naturalistic habitats, including four large free-flight aviaries. There are feeding sessions and bird shows too.


Jurong Bird Park is the only zoo of Wildlife Reserves Singapore that is not located at the Mandai Lake Road Singapore. Travel time from Sheraton Towers SG is 95 min by bus SGD1.76, 75 min by train + bus SGD1.91, and 26 to 30 minutes by taxi SGD20 +. There are only two shows in Jurong Bird Park so do not miss it because this is your chance to take pictures of the birds up close. If you missed the show, you can still see the birds but some birds are inside the cage, so you cannot take a good photo of it. 


We started exploring the different attractions such as Wing Asia, Bird Discovery Center, Junge Jewels, Birds of Prey, Window of Paradise, Hornbill & Toucans, Royal Ramble, Wetlands, Heliconia Walk and Lory Loft. 


You can experience bird feeding for a fee at Lory Loft but I did not pay for this since we already experienced bird feeding at Residence Inn Zoo and Zoobic Safari in the Philippines.


We rode the tram to reach Waterfall Station,  SGD5 adult and SGD3 child but since we bought the Park Hopper Plus Tickets, we have unlimited tram rides. There is a man-made waterfall where 600-free flying birds are there. Yes, free-flying birds so it is really hard to eat here because the birds go to your table.

We went to the bus stop because this time, we were going to ride the bus + train. 75 minutes travel time to the hotel. 

Directions: 

1. Walk to the bus stop at Opposite Jurong Bird Park (22019), Jalan Ahmad Ibrahim. 
2. Board Bus 194. Alight at Boon Lay Interchange, Jurong West Central 3, 1 stop later. 
3. Walk to Book Lay Station East-West Line. Board the train towards Pasir Ris Station. Alight at Buona Vista Station, 6 stations later. 
4. Circle Line. Board the train towards Dhoby Ghaut Station. Alight at Botanic Gardens Station, 3 stations later. 
5. Downtown Line. Board the train towards Chinatown Station. Alight at Newton Station, 2 stations later.  
6. Take Exit A. Walk to Sheraton Towers Singapore Hotel.

Jurong Bird Park 
2 Jurong Hill Singapore

Jurong Bird Park Admission Fee

Park Hopper Plus Ticket

SGD79 adult
SGD59 kid

Regular Ticket

SGD29 adult
SGD19 kid

Tram Ride

SGD5 adult
SGD3 kid
